"Dave Peterson" wrote:

=networkdays() is part of the analysis toolpak (in xl2003 and below).

Since not everyone may have that addin loaded, I'm guessing that excel wants to
make sure conditional formatting doesn't break.

(I sometimes use an adjacent cell (and hide the column). And put the formula
there. Then use that cell in the CF rule.
